Take protecting your business seriously!

Do not share passphrases or keep sensitive business or customer data on computers outside your control. Administrators need greater access privileges than normal users so they can undertake activities that may impact several users or business processes.

Avoid software that gives standard users the same access privileges as administrators.
In addition, employees should have individual access credentials for each business system (not shared credentials).

Do you know who has access to your information?

Your business information is a valuable commodity.  Your employees should only have access to the information they need to do their job. By limiting that access on a need-to-know basis, you reduce the risk of an ‘insider’ accidentally or maliciously releasing confidential information.

Action: Take responsibility for making your team understand information
security, and include this in your business plan.
